18.01.2022 I was just about to wipe the aphids off these almond leaves when I noticed a frenzy of activity. Ladybugs breeding and feasting on aphids, and even an Aphidius Wasp looking for aphids to lay her eggs into. I reckon by next week the aphids will be gone @ Randwick, New South Wales, Australia

02.01.2022 Carrot flowers!! Like lacy jellyfish hovering above the garden! Beautiful, great habitat and next seasons crop, it’s worth leaving one or two to set seed. Thanks to Jon Kingston and the permabee volunteers at the Randwick Permaculture Interpretive Garden for growing these beauties!
